Mesothelioma suits are part of personal injury lawsuits that are designed to establish the defendant's negligence in exposing the victim to asbestos. A mesothelioma lawsuit could also include a wrongful death claim which seeks to compensate a deceased victim's family members.

In recent years, asbestos firms have been hit by a large number of lawsuits and have sought bankruptcy protection. This allows companies to reorganize and establish asbestos trust funds to compensate victims outside of the courts. Jury Verdicts

The majority of mesothelioma lawsuits settle in court, however in the event that the plaintiff and defendant are unable to reach a settlement, the case will proceed to trial. In the trial, the plaintiffs and their attorneys present evidence before a jury and judge. The judges and juries will decide if a victim should be awarded compensation.

Victims of mesothelioma are eligible for punitive and compensatory damages. These damages are designed to cover financial losses such as lost wages, medical costs and funeral expenses. The victims can also receive punitive damages, which are designed to punish the company for its misconduct and deter future asbestos-related wrongdoing.
